What is Tales Toolkit?

Award winning Tales Toolkit provides interactive, child led resources aimed at early years, combined with online training for teachers. Tales Toolkit harnesses the power of story to engage in quality interactions with children that lead to real progress across EYFS objectives.

Founded by an ex-teacher and supported by educational experts, Tales Toolkit understands the passion for teaching and the pressures to meet objectives. That's why Tales Toolkit is Low-to-No Planning and supports evidencing, rather than adding to admin.

Tales Toolkit uses easy to remember symbols representing story structure. Tales Toolkit's innovative resources give children independence to create and write stories around interests using anything to hand! Resources are provided with online training and support to ensure maximum impact is made across many areas of learning. Tales Toolkit is proven to impact language, literacy, creativity, social skills, problem solving and close the gender gap in Literacy, all with little or no planning involved for the teacher!

Recommended Usage

At least one story session for every child per week and children able to access the resources the rest of the time.

Tales Toolkit Pricing


Pricing Plans

Paid Subscription

Tales Toolkit pricing starts from £7 / per-pupil

Membership for a setting is £800 for the first year and £200 for each subsequent year.

For the average setting, this works out to £7 per child for the first year and £1.70 for each following year.
